the_wizz 07-25-2004 10:56 AM

I've used linux on an off for the past 5 years now, and if it weren't for my wife I'd be using it exclusively.


It runs better on older hardware.

Its more stable (than even XP)

The number of applications available for it grow everyday.

It comes complete with C++, Perl, python and other compilers on it.

I can use it for both a workstation and a server, allowing me to have an apache install (with mysql and php) on my workstation for developing sites.

Graphics are improving every day. The GIMP rocks and can do almost everything that photoshop can do. I just finished some graphics (yea, they need better aliasing, but thats due to my current font renderer....) for a new site and it came out pretty good. http://houseofpussy.net/images/hop.gif

To each his own. As someone once said... use the best tool for the job.....

tgpmakers 07-25-2004 12:30 PM

Linux is the king here are the reasons why

More stable I never see it crash
More secure by default
Better filesystem
I use Dreamweaver in Linux and it works better then in windows
I use Open Office for all office work it can read Word Docs
I use Mozilla for web browsing and emails, dialers and crap like that can't touch it
I use it on all my servers and as my home desktop.
The new 2.6 is a whole lot faster and getting faster all the time.
Less worry about loosing stuff
Its FREE
Software for it is mostly FREE
There's tons of reasons I could go on all day

My home desktop is Mandrake 10 and servers all running Redhat 9 and Fedora Core 1.
